Targu Mures (TGM) to Tel Aviv (TLV) Flight Distance
The flight distance from Transilvania Targu Mures International Airport (TGM) in Targu Mures, Romania to Ben Gurion International Airport (TLV) in Tel Aviv, Israel is 1,840 kilometers (1,143 miles / 994 nautical miles). The estimated flight time for this route is approximately 3h, flying south southeast at a heading of 147°.
